Effective performance measurement and materials management are crucial elements in ensuring Built Environment project success. This course provides comprehensive coverage of performance strategies, metrics, and materials management processes that enable project managers to monitor progress, control costs, and optimize resource utilization. Students learn how to establish robust performance measurement frameworks and implement efficient materials management systems that can significantly impact project outcomes and stakeholder satisfaction.

Through eight detailed sections, the curriculum covers essential topics from developing performance strategies and selecting appropriate metrics to managing the complete materials lifecycle. Students learn to establish effective progress measurement processes, foster positive project cultures, and implement comprehensive materials management strategies. The course also addresses crucial aspects of logistics management, inventory control, and waste management best practices, ensuring students can effectively plan, execute, and monitor both performance and materials throughout the project lifecycle.
